Output de89fb3fe9a65ca0d64f820025ce903c77c8d4e45960ea027af7ac07f73d2380:1

value
33284467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ed89ca86e42ff67c2b1decf39f862178e7d717 OP_EQUAL
address
3NCKqxfK8vcLTPWpAQ49gvejePgEj5dyzo
transaction
de89fb3fe9a65ca0d64f820025ce903c77c8d4e45960ea027af7ac07f73d2380
confirmations
12242
spent
true